Transaction 1586d6d429e132ac86e69d546c95c2eb2a1122a3b62aae6fa4724ccbd21b161a
2 Input
1 Outputs
- 1586d6d429e132ac86e69d546c95c2eb2a1122a3b62aae6fa4724ccbd21b161a:0
value 9011564
address 3EWqrLwj8kRgVJgXhZknVCcXMhmJNrxnXM